Nesset, Tore, 2025, "Russian pora ‘time’ vs. vremja ‘time’", https://doi.org/10.18710/5NIX4N, DataverseNO, V1
In order to shed light on the distribution of the Russian nouns pora and vremja, both of which mean ‘time’, I created a database of examples of both nouns from the Russian National Corpus (RNC, syntactic subcorpus). The database comprises all examples where pora or vremja function as a grammatical subject, a grammatical object, or as an adverbial r... |
